What is a rapper’s favorite kitchen appliance? The stove. Hence, this playlist features 23 rap songs with lyrics that reference the stove.
The role of the stove in rap music shouldn’t be underestimated. While most folks associate a stove with cooking food that we ultimately eat, in rap music, more often than not, that’s not the case. Yes, in the majority of the songs on this playlist, the kitchen appliance is used for cooking up drugs. Without further ado, aided by the likes of Fetty Wap, Jay-Z, and Pusha T, here are 23 Rap Songs with Lyrics That Reference the Stove.
